The GECU Phone Number and Contact Details
The primary GECU phone number for general inquiries is: (915) 566-0000 or (800) 580-0009. These numbers are generally available during business hours, which are typically Monday through Friday from 8:00 AM to 6:00 PM and Saturday from 9:00 AM to 1:00 PM (Mountain Time), although this is subject to change. Always check the official website for the most up-to-date hours. This number connects you to the main customer service line where you can address a wide variety of inquiries. It’s perfect if you need information about your account, help with a transaction, or any general questions.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

- Forgotten Password: If you forgot your password for online banking, use the “Forgot Password” feature on the login page or call customer service for assistance. They can guide you through the process of resetting your password.
- Lost or Stolen Card: Immediately report your lost or stolen debit or credit card by calling the customer service line. GECU will cancel the card and issue a replacement to prevent unauthorized use.
- Transaction Disputes: If you have a problem with a transaction, gather all the necessary information and contact GECU to dispute the charge. They will investigate and help resolve the issue.
